Behavior and Temperament: Understanding These Affectionate Cats
Orange felines, also known as orange tabby cats, are renowned for their unique and captivating personalities. These cats often embody a perfect blend of playfulness and affection, making them beloved companions to many. Their behavior is characterized by a curious nature; they are adept at exploring their surroundings and may even develop a fascination with water, a trait that sets them apart from their more reserved counterparts.
The temperament of orange tabbies typically leans towards being social and friendly. They tend to be highly interactive and enjoy the company of both humans and other pets. This affectionate nature makes them excellent lap cats, often seeking out cozy napping spots near their favorite people. Their playful side can keep owners entertained with antics such as chasing toys or pouncing on imaginary prey, providing a delightful diversion from daily routines.
Care and Nurturing: A Guide for Owners
Caring for an orange feline involves understanding their unique needs and providing a nurturing environment. These playful and affectionate cats require regular interaction and stimulation to thrive. Owners should prioritize dedicated playtime, offering a variety of toys to keep them engaged. Scratching posts and pads are essential, as they satisfy the natural urge to scratch and help maintain healthy claws. A balanced diet is crucial for orange felines; high-quality cat food with appropriate protein levels ensures their energetic nature is supported.
Additionally, regular grooming is important. Their thick coats require brushing to prevent matting and tangles, especially around the face and legs. Regular vet visits are vital for health checks and vaccinations.
